Setting the Stage with Mindful PreparationA successful aquarium party does not begin at the ticket counter; it starts days in advance with mindful preparation. Dedicating the early part of the week to anticipation builds excitement and primes guests for relaxation. On Monday, the host establishes the theme by sending out a beautifully designed digital invitation that emphasizes the peaceful nature of the upcoming gathering. Tuesday is ideal for curating a shared digital playlist. Guests contribute ambient tracks, lo-fi beats, or gentle nature sounds that mirror the fluid movement of water. By Wednesday, the focus shifts to education. Sharing a brief, fascinating fact about a specific marine creature that will be seen during the visit sparks curiosity. This slow buildup ensures that when the day of the visit arrives, everyone has mentally detached from their daily stressors.
The Main Event: Navigating the AquariumThe centerpiece of the weekly plan is the aquarium visit itself, which requires a thoughtful approach to maximize tranquility. Friday evening or Saturday morning works best, choosing hours when foot traffic is historically low. Upon arrival, the group establishes a collective agreement to silence mobile devices, allowing for a fully immersive sensory experience. Rather than rushing through exhibits to see everything, the party focuses on a slow, deliberate progression. Spending extended time at hypnotic displays, such as the jelly tank or the massive ocean tunnel, encourages a meditative state. The vibrant colors of tropical reefs and the rhythmic, graceful gliding of rays provide a visual feast that quietens the mind. Guests move in a loose, unhurried cluster, sharing whispered observations and enjoying long moments of shared silence.
The Afterglow: Post-Visit DecompressionThe transition from the cool, dim world of the aquarium back into everyday reality should be gentle. Instead of immediately dispersing, the party transitions to a cozy post-visit gathering at a nearby home or a quiet café. This phase of the evening is designed to sustain the relaxed state achieved during the tour. The environment features soft lighting, comfortable seating, and ocean-inspired decor. Serving a menu of hydrating beverages, herbal teas, and light, refreshing finger foods keeps the atmosphere casual and stress-free. This time provides an opportunity for guests to reflect on their favorite moments, discuss the creatures that captivated them, and enjoy deep, unhurried conversations that are rare in fast-paced daily life.
